Brainstorming Techniques: Unleash Your Creativity
Okay, guys, let’s get those creative juices flowing! Brainstorming is the key to unlocking a treasure trove of potential names. Here are a few techniques to get you started:
1. Define the Essence:
Before you start throwing out names, take a moment to really think about the thing you're naming. What are its key characteristics? What makes it special? What feeling or image do you want the name to evoke? For example, if you're naming a puppy, consider its breed, personality, and appearance. Is it playful and energetic? Calm and cuddly? Big and strong? Small and delicate? The answers to these questions will help guide your brainstorming.
2. Word Association:
Write down a few words that describe the subject. Then, think of related words, synonyms, and even antonyms. This can lead you down unexpected paths and spark some brilliant ideas. Let’s say you're naming a fantasy character who is wise and powerful. You might start with words like "wisdom," "power," "strength," and "knowledge." Then, branch out to synonyms like "sagacity," "might," "force," and "intelligence." From there, you might explore words related to these concepts, such as "oracle," "sovereign," "guardian," and "scholar."
3. Look to Mythology, Literature, and History:
These are fantastic sources of inspiration! Mythological figures, historical characters, and literary names often carry rich symbolism and historical significance. Names like "Athena," "Arthur," or "Isabelle" can add a touch of grandeur and mystique. Dive into different cultures and eras to discover unique and compelling names. You might find inspiration in Norse mythology, ancient Roman history, or even classic literature like Shakespeare or Tolkien.
4. Play with Sounds and Syllables:
Sometimes, the sound of a name is just as important as its meaning. Experiment with different combinations of syllables and sounds to create names that are pleasing to the ear. Alliteration (using the same starting sound, like "Peter Parker") and assonance (using similar vowel sounds, like "Jane Grey") can make a name more memorable and catchy. Try saying potential names out loud to see how they flow and feel. Do they roll off the tongue easily? Do they have a nice rhythm?
5. Consider the Target Audience:
Who are you naming this for? A pet? A child? A business? The target audience should influence your choices. A playful name might be perfect for a pet, while a more sophisticated name might be better suited for a business. Think about the connotations and associations that different names might have for your target audience. What message do you want to convey?
6. Don't Be Afraid to Mix and Match:
Combine parts of different words, names, or ideas to create something completely new. This is a great way to come up with unique and memorable names. You could combine syllables from different names, blend words with similar meanings, or even create a portmanteau (a word formed by combining the sounds and meanings of two different words, like "brunch" from "breakfast" and "lunch").
Filtering and Refining: Finding the Gems
Okay, you've got a long list of potential names – that's awesome! Now comes the refining process. This is where you narrow down your options and choose the absolute best name from the bunch. Here's how to do it:
1. Say it Out Loud:
How does the name sound when you say it? Is it easy to pronounce? Does it roll off the tongue smoothly? Avoid names that are awkward or difficult to pronounce, as they can lead to confusion and frustration. Imagine having to repeat your pet's name multiple times because people can't understand it! You want a name that's clear, concise, and easy to say.
2. Check for Associations and Connotations:
Does the name have any negative associations or unintended meanings? Research the name's origins and cultural significance to ensure it's appropriate for your purpose. A name that sounds cool in one language might have a completely different meaning in another. It's also important to consider any pop culture references or historical figures associated with the name. You want to avoid choosing a name that could be misinterpreted or offensive.
3. Consider the Length:
A shorter name is generally easier to remember and use, but a longer name can add a touch of elegance or sophistication. Think about the context and choose a length that feels right. A short, punchy name might be perfect for a brand, while a longer, more elaborate name might be fitting for a fantasy character. You should also consider whether the name can be easily shortened into a nickname.
4. Get Feedback:
Share your shortlist with friends, family, or colleagues and ask for their opinions. A fresh perspective can help you spot potential problems or identify the strongest contenders. Be open to constructive criticism and consider the feedback you receive. However, ultimately, the decision is yours! Choose the name that you love and that feels right to you.
5. Trust Your Gut:
Sometimes, the perfect name just feels right. Trust your intuition and go with the name that resonates with you the most. You're the one who will be using the name, so it's important that you love it! Don't overthink it or second-guess yourself. If a name keeps popping into your head, it's probably a good sign.
